Beaver Boys Soccer Clash With BB&N Knights

In a highly anticipated and intense non-league battle, Beaver traveled to Cambridge on Saturday to square off against the BB&N Knights. The atmosphere was electric, and both sides showed tremendous quality and passion in a 1-1 draw. After a scoreless first half, Charlie Segar (2012) put Beaver ahead in the 47th minute. After Silmar Bueno (2014) beat his defender and earned a free kick from 25 yards out, Zachary Herivaux (2015) struck a dangerous shot to the far post. BB&N keeper, Ryan Simpson, dove to his left to make the save, but Segar buried the rebound, and the Beaver players and faithful celebrated. Despite a world class effort and 9 saves from David Price (2014), BB&N knotted the score with just 8 minutes remaining on a low driven corner kick to the near post. Beaver failed to track runners well enough on the set piece and Duff Thomson deftly slotted home from 6 yards out. Price was brilliant throughout making several brave and acrobatic saves. The Beaver boys showed tremendous courage and excellent organization in the waning moments as they held the talented and experienced Knights at bay. Next up, Beaver will travel to Weston on Wednesday to do battle with another Class B New England Powerhouse, Rivers School.
